Contents
Visual content has become a cornerstone of digital communication, yet many organizations struggle with rendering high-quality visuals in real-time. The friction often arises from the balance between visual fidelity and performance. As users demand faster load times and richer graphics, the challenge intensifies. Optimizing rendering techniques is not just a technical necessity but a strategic advantage in a competitive landscape.
Real-time ISO rendering techniques can significantly enhance the visual quality of digital assets. However, many professionals overlook the nuances of implementation, leading to suboptimal results. Understanding the underlying principles and configurations can unlock the true potential of these techniques. This guide aims to provide actionable insights into enhancing visuals through real-time rendering, addressing common pitfalls and offering advanced strategies.
By leveraging effective rendering techniques, businesses can improve user engagement and satisfaction. Studies indicate that a 1-second delay in page load time can lead to a 7% reduction in conversions. Therefore, optimizing rendering processes is not merely an aesthetic concern but a crucial business strategy. This guide will delve into practical applications, common errors, and the technical architecture behind real-time ISO rendering.
Equipped with the right knowledge and tools, organizations can enhance their visual content, ensuring it meets the demands of modern users. The following sections will provide a comprehensive overview of how to implement these techniques effectively, along with insights into common pitfalls and technical considerations.
How to Implement Real-time ISO Rendering for Real Results
- Best Tool: WebGL
- Optimal Configuration: Set the context to ‘webgl’ with alpha enabled for transparency
- Expected Outcome: Achieve smoother animations and improved visual fidelity
Preparation for Real-time Rendering
Before implementing real-time ISO rendering, a thorough preparation phase is crucial. This involves assessing the current visual assets and determining the specific requirements for rendering. Identify the target devices and their capabilities, as rendering techniques can vary significantly based on hardware specifications. Ensuring that the assets are optimized for the intended platforms will lead to better performance and visual quality.
Next, establish a baseline for performance metrics. This includes measuring current load times, frame rates, and user engagement levels. Using tools like Google Lighthouse can provide insights into performance bottlenecks. Setting quantifiable benchmarks, such as aiming for a Time to First Byte (TTFB) of under 200 milliseconds, will help gauge the effectiveness of the rendering techniques implemented.
Finally, consider the user experience (UX) implications of real-time rendering. Users expect seamless interactions, and any lag can lead to frustration. Conducting user testing with prototypes can reveal potential issues early in the development process. Pro Tip: Always prioritize user feedback during the preparation phase to ensure the final product meets expectations.
Action Steps for Implementation
Implementing real-time ISO rendering involves several technical steps. Begin by selecting the appropriate rendering engine, such as WebGL or Three.js, which are designed for high-performance graphics. Configure the rendering context correctly by enabling alpha transparency, which allows for better layering of visual elements. This setup is critical for achieving high-quality visuals without compromising performance.
Next, optimize the assets for real-time rendering. This includes compressing textures and using efficient file formats like .glTF, which is designed for fast loading and rendering. Ensure that the models are polygon-efficient to reduce the computational load on the graphics processing unit (GPU). A well-optimized model can lead to a 30% increase in rendering speed, enhancing overall performance.
After the technical setup, integrate the rendering engine with the existing application. This may involve modifying the application’s architecture to accommodate real-time data feeds. Ensure that the rendering engine can handle dynamic updates without causing frame drops. Pro Tip: Use a performance monitoring tool to track rendering performance in real time, allowing for quick adjustments as needed.
User Experience Considerations
Enhancing user experience through real-time ISO rendering requires a focus on visual clarity and responsiveness. Users should be able to interact with visuals without noticeable lag. Implementing techniques such as lazy loading can help improve perceived performance by loading only the visuals that are currently in view. This approach can lead to a 20% increase in user engagement as users perceive the application as faster.
Incorporate feedback mechanisms to gauge user satisfaction with the visual experience. This can include surveys or in-app feedback prompts that ask users about their experience with the visuals. Analyzing this feedback can provide insights into areas for improvement. Additionally, consider implementing A/B testing to compare different rendering techniques and their impact on user engagement.
Finally, ensure that accessibility standards are met. This includes providing alternative text for visuals and ensuring that color contrasts are sufficient for users with visual impairments. Meeting accessibility standards not only broadens the user base but also enhances overall user satisfaction. Pro Tip: Regularly review accessibility guidelines to stay compliant and ensure an inclusive experience for all users.
Configuration Risks in Real-time Rendering
Overlooking Performance Metrics
One common error in implementing real-time ISO rendering is neglecting to monitor performance metrics consistently. Without accurate data, it is challenging to identify bottlenecks that may hinder rendering performance. This oversight can lead to suboptimal user experiences, resulting in higher bounce rates. Studies indicate that a failure to optimize loading times can increase bounce rates by up to 22%.
To mitigate this risk, establish a robust monitoring framework that tracks key performance indicators such as frame rates, load times, and user interactions. Utilize tools like Google Analytics or custom monitoring solutions to gather real-time data. Regularly reviewing these metrics will enable timely adjustments to the rendering process, ensuring optimal performance.
Ignoring Asset Optimization
Another frequent mistake is failing to optimize visual assets before rendering. High-resolution images and complex models can significantly slow down rendering times, leading to a poor user experience. This oversight can result in increased load times and decreased user engagement. For instance, unoptimized assets can lead to a 50% decrease in rendering speed.
To avoid this pitfall, implement a rigorous asset optimization process. This includes compressing images, reducing polygon counts in 3D models, and utilizing efficient file formats. Regular audits of visual assets will help ensure that only optimized files are used in the rendering process, maintaining high performance.
Neglecting Cross-Device Compatibility
Failing to account for cross-device compatibility can lead to significant issues in real-time rendering. Different devices have varying hardware capabilities, which can affect rendering performance. If the rendering techniques are not tailored for specific devices, users may experience lag or degraded visual quality. This can result in a loss of user trust and engagement.
To address this issue, conduct thorough testing across multiple devices and platforms. Use responsive design principles to ensure that visuals render correctly on various screen sizes and resolutions. Implementing device-specific optimizations can enhance the overall user experience, ensuring that all users receive a consistent and high-quality visual experience.
The Technical Architecture of Real-time Rendering
The architecture of real-time ISO rendering relies on several key protocols and specifications. WebGL is a crucial standard that enables rendering 2D and 3D graphics within web browsers without the need for plugins. It leverages the GPU for accelerated rendering, providing significant performance benefits over traditional CPU-based rendering methods. Configuring WebGL to use the ‘webgl’ context with alpha enabled allows for transparent rendering, which is essential for layered visual effects.
Another important specification is the glTF format, which is designed for efficient transmission and loading of 3D models. By using glTF, developers can reduce the size of assets while maintaining visual quality, leading to faster load times. Ensuring that models are exported in glTF format can improve rendering performance by up to 30% compared to other formats.
Lastly, utilizing the HTTP/2 protocol can enhance the delivery of visual assets. HTTP/2 allows for multiplexing, which enables multiple requests to be sent over a single connection. This reduces latency and improves loading times for visual content. For more information on optimizing web performance, refer to Wired.
Choosing the Right Solution
- Assess Compatibility: Ensure that the rendering solution is compatible with existing systems and devices. This will prevent integration issues and enhance overall performance.
- Evaluate Performance Metrics: Choose solutions that provide detailed performance analytics. This allows for ongoing optimization and ensures that rendering meets user expectations.
- Consider Scalability: Select a solution that can scale with your business needs. As user demands grow, the rendering solution should be able to accommodate increased loads without sacrificing quality.
Pros & Cons
| The Benefits | Potential Downsides |
|---|---|
| Enhanced visual quality leading to improved user engagement. | Increased complexity in implementation and maintenance. |
| Faster rendering times can lead to higher conversion rates. | Requires ongoing performance monitoring and optimization. |
| Ability to create dynamic and interactive content. | Potential compatibility issues across different devices. |
Tools and Workflows
Utilizing the right tools and workflows is essential for effective real-time rendering. Consider integrating rendering engines like Three.js or Babylon.js, which offer robust features for creating high-quality visuals. Establish a workflow that includes asset optimization, rendering, and performance monitoring to streamline the process.
Additionally, leveraging cloud-based rendering solutions can enhance scalability and performance. These solutions allow for offloading rendering tasks to powerful servers, freeing up local resources. Implementing a collaborative workflow can also facilitate team communication and efficiency during the rendering process.
Who Should Avoid This?
Organizations with limited technical expertise may find real-time ISO rendering challenging to implement effectively. The complexity of setup and ongoing maintenance can lead to suboptimal results if not managed correctly. Additionally, businesses with minimal visual content requirements may not benefit from the investment in advanced rendering techniques.
Small businesses or startups with tight budgets may also want to consider simpler rendering solutions. The costs associated with high-performance rendering tools and the necessary infrastructure may outweigh the benefits. Assessing the specific needs and capabilities of the organization is crucial before committing to real-time rendering techniques.
Common Questions
What are real-time ISO rendering techniques?
Real-time ISO rendering techniques refer to methods that allow for the immediate rendering of high-quality visuals in digital applications. These techniques leverage advanced graphics processing capabilities to deliver interactive and dynamic content.
How can I optimize my visual assets for rendering?
Optimizing visual assets involves compressing images, reducing polygon counts in 3D models, and using efficient file formats. Regular audits of assets can help ensure that only optimized files are used in the rendering process.
What tools are best for real-time rendering?
Popular tools for real-time rendering include WebGL, Three.js, and Babylon.js. These tools offer robust features for creating high-quality visuals and are widely used in the industry.
The Bottom Line
Real-time ISO rendering techniques can significantly enhance visual quality and user engagement when implemented correctly.
- Understanding the technical requirements and configurations is crucial.
- Regular monitoring and optimization can prevent common pitfalls.
- Choosing the right tools and workflows will streamline the rendering process.








